Skip to content

Task - RBAC AuthZ - Course View - Add redirection button to admin-console on the settings menu #2927

@jacobo-dominguez-wgu

Description

@jacobo-dominguez-wgu

Description

Add a link item on the settings menu to redirect to the admin console team members table view with the course preset on filters.

Image Image

Depends on: openedx/frontend-app-admin-console#84

Specs

  • Starting from a course view for a specific course:
  • Add a "Roles and Permissions" link item on the settings menu from the top navbar.
  • The new "Roles and Permissions" item is bellow the "Grading" option
  • Clicking the "Roles and Permissions" item redirects to the admin console team members table view, presetting the course as filter.
  • The team members table displays team members with a role related to that course.
  • The filters chips shows the course as filter selected.
  • Add a Roles and permissions button on studio home to redirects to the admin console team members table view with no filters preset.

Design

https://www.figma.com/design/onU2END2OXaF7RRLWEHsZI/AuthZ---v2?node-id=7639-25827&t=9G68XFuC9QPrnyjE-0

Metadata

Metadata

Labels

No labels
No labels

Type

No type

Projects

Status

Done

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ions